As a member of the Evidence for Education (E4E) Coalition, the Assessment, Curriculum, and Technology Research Centre (ACTRC) expresses its support for Project Bukas, which will be officially launched by the Department of Education (DepEd).
Project Bukas represents a commendable initiative by the Department to advance data transparency and empower stakeholders by making available key data such as learning outcomes and school characteristics. This initiative reflects DepEd’s commitment to fostering an informed and participatory education sector.
ACTRC fully supports the Department’s efforts toward open data and shares in its overarching goals: to enhance the effectiveness of the education sector, to empower stakeholders, to promote accountability, to lay the groundwork for evidence-informed reforms, and to ensure access to quality education for all.
With the launch of Project Bukas, research institutions such as ACTRC will be better positioned to conduct meaningful and impactful research that informs policy and practice. We reaffirm our support for DepEd’s Project Bukas and its vision of achieving quality education through data-driven research, transparency, and inclusive stakeholder engagement.
